The course is comprised of six modules, which are as follows:
- Introduction to Nutrition
- Macronutrients and Micronutrients
- Nutrition throughout the Lifecycle
- Planning and Preparation of Healthy Meals
- Nutrition and Health
- Nutrition in the Community
Each module includes a range of interactive activities and assessments, such as quizzes, case studies, and practical tasks, to help students apply their knowledge and skills in a hands-on way.
